TBS Picks-Up One-Hour Comedy Series; Sitcom Stars on Talk Shows (Week of May 17, 2010)

TBS has given the greenlight to the one-hour comedy series Glory Daze, a 1980s-set college comedy starring Kelly Blatz (Aaron Stone), Callard Harris (Sons of Anarchy), Matt Bush, Drew Seeley, Hartley Sawyer, Julianna Guill and Tim Meadows (Saturday Night Live, Mean Girls). TBS has ordered eight episodes of the series, which was created by Walt Becker and Michael LeSieur. Glory Daze is slated to premiere on TBS in late 2010.
Glory Daze centers on a group of friends who are trying to navigate college life in 1980s Wisconsin. From being out on their own for the first time to pledging a fraternity, they discover how challenging the next few years are going to be.
